Question

A person accidentally swallows a drop of liquid oxygen, O2(l), which has a density of 1.149 g/mL.  Assuming that the drop of liquid has a volume of 0.050 mL, what volume of gas will be produced in the person’s stomach at body temperature, 37oC, and a pressure of 1 atm ?

                        R = 0.08205 L atm/K mol                  Atomic Mass of O = 16.0 g/mo
